zoukankan      html  css  js  c++  java
  • 8:Spring Boot Shiro记住密码

    1,添加Cookie

    2,添加安全管理器中

    3,配置记住我,

    4 ,在登录页面中加我rememberMe复选框

    /**
    * 1.配置Cookie对象
    * 记住我的cookie:rememberMe
    * @return SimpleCookie rememberMeCookie
    */
    @Bean
    public SimpleCookie rememberMeCookie() {
    SimpleCookie simpleCookie = new SimpleCookie("rememberMe");
    //simpleCookie.setHttpOnly(true);
    //单位(秒)1天
    simpleCookie.setMaxAge(60*60*24);
    return simpleCookie;
    }

    /**
    * 2.配置cookie管理对象
    * @return CookieRememberMeManager
    */
    @Bean
    public CookieRememberMeManager cookieRememberMeManager() {
    CookieRememberMeManager cookieRememberMeManager = new CookieRememberMeManager();
    cookieRememberMeManager.setCookie(rememberMeCookie());
    return cookieRememberMeManager;
    }

    3.

    
    
    //配置记住我
    securityManager.setRememberMeManager(cookieRememberMeManager());

    4.
    <input type="checkbox" id="rememberMe" name="rememberMe" checked="true" lay-skin="primary" title="记住我"/>



  • 相关阅读:
    js中使用EL表达式
    洛谷——RMQ
    模板——RMQ
    洛谷——图论
    洛谷——基础搜索
    洛谷——搜索
    搭桥
    简单dp
    Codevs 3194 基因变异
    cin、scanf、gets、getchar 用法介绍
  • 原文地址:https://www.cnblogs.com/gzhbk/p/11159957.html
Copyright © 2011-2022 走看看